python之HTML(图片及表格)

图片标签:
img src:title属性是当鼠标移动到图片上面时显示一段文字
        alt属性是当找不到图片路径时在图片的相关位置显示相应的文字
        style属性可以调整图片格式
---简单实例
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>Title</title>
</head>
<body>
<a href="http://www.baidu.com">                                                           
    <img src="1.png" title="屏幕截图" style="height:200px;width:200px;" alt="屏幕截图">                     <!--点击图标跳转到相应的网页-->
</a>
</body>
</html>

列表标签:
    1.ul-li相互对应(符号为首)
    <ul>
        <li>xxx</li>
        <li>sxx</li>
    </ul>
    
    2.ol-li相互对应(有序数字为首)
    <ol>
        <li>xxx</li>
        <li>aaa</li>
    </ol>
    
    3.dl-dt,dl-dd三者关联(dt是标题,dd是dt下的内容)
    <dl>
        <dt>广东</dt>
        <dd>汕头</dd>
        <dd>惠州</dd>
        <dt>福建</dt>
        <dd>莆田</dd>
        <dd>其他</dd>
    </dl>

    
表格标签:
    tr-td相互对应,tr表示一行,td表示一行中的列内容,th表示表头的列
    border属性是添加表格样式
    可以搭配a标签使用
---示例
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>Title</title>
</head>
<body>
    <table border="1">
            <thead>                                                                表头的专用标签
                <tr>                                                            一行的表头有4个属性,注意是th标签
                    <th>表头1:</th>
                    <th>表头1:</th>
                    <th>表头1:</th>
                    <th>表头1:</th>
                </tr>
            </thead>
            <tbody>                                                                表格除表头外所用的标签
                <tr>
                    <td>第二行,第一列</td>
                    <td>
                        <a href="http://www.baidu.com">第二行,第二列</a>         
                    </td>
                    <td colspan="2">第二行,第三列</td>                         colspan从该列开始往右合并2个单元格
                    <td>第二行,第四列</td>
                </tr>
                <tr>
                    <td>第三行,第一列</td>
                    <td>
                        <a href="http://www.baidu.com">第三行,第二列</a>         
                    </td>
                    <td rowspan="2">第三行,第三列</td>                         colspan从该列开始往下合并2个单元格
                    <td>第三行,第四列</td>
                </tr>
            </tbody>
    </table>
</body>
</html>
    
label标签:
    <label for="username">用户名:</label>                <!--用意是,当点击用户名也可以自动跳转到输入框-->
    <input id="username" type="text" name="user">

 

转载于:https://www.cnblogs.com/god-for-speed/p/11569884.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
你可以使用Python的pandas和matplotlib库来生成表格图片。 首先,确保你已经安装了这两个库。 安装p库: ``` pip install pandas ``` 安装matplotlib库: ``` pip install matplotlib ``` 然后,连接到MySQL数据库并查询数据。 例如,查询一个名为"students"的表格中的所有数据: ```python import mysql.connector import pandas as pd # 连接到MySQL数据库 mydb = mysql.connector.connect( host="localhost", user="yourusername", password="yourpassword", database="yourdatabase" ) # 查询数据 mycursor = mydb.cursor() mycursor.execute("SELECT * FROM students") result = mycursor.fetchall() # 将结果数据转换成pandas DataFrame df = pd.DataFrame(result, columns=['ID', 'Name', 'Age', 'Gender']) # 打印DataFrame print(df) ``` 接下来,使用matplotlib库来生成柱状图。 例如,生成一个名为"age_distribution.png"的柱状图,显示不同年龄段的学生人数: ```python import matplotlib.pyplot as plt # 统计不同年龄段的学生人数 age_count = df.groupby(['Age']).size().reset_index(name='Count') # 生成柱状图 plt.bar(age_count['Age'], age_count['Count']) plt.xlabel('Age') plt.ylabel('Count') plt.title('Age Distribution') plt.savefig('age_distribution.png') plt.show() ``` 最后,你将会得到一个名为"age_distribution.png"的图片,显示不同年龄段的学生人数。 同时,你也可以使用pandas库的to_html()方法将结果数据转换成HTML格式的表格。 例如,将上面查询出来的数据转换成HTML格式的表格: ```python # 将结果数据转换成HTML格式的表格 html_table = df.to_html() # 打印HTML表格 print(html_table) ``` 这样,你就可以将查询结果转换成HTML格式的表格,并将其嵌入到你的网页中。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值